The Ultimate Buying Guide: Finding Your Perfect Small-Space Treadmill
Finding the right treadmill when space is tight can feel tricky. You want a good workout without sacrificing your living room. This guide helps you pick the best compact machine for your home gym needs.
Key Features to Look For in a Small-Space Treadmill
When space is limited, certain features become much more important. Look closely at these elements before you buy.
1. Foldability and Storage
- Hydraulic Folding Mechanism: This feature lets the deck fold up easily. Look for smooth, assisted folding. A good mechanism makes putting the treadmill away simple after every use.
- Footprint When Folded: Measure your storage spot! A great small-space treadmill has a very slim profile when folded. Some models can even stand upright against a wall.
2. Motor Power (CHP)
Motor power, measured in Continuous Horsepower (CHP), matters for longevity and performance. For walking or light jogging in a small space, look for at least 1.5 CHP. If you plan to run often, aim for 2.0 CHP or higher.
3. Running Surface Size
You need enough room to move safely. Small treadmills often have shorter belts. For walking, a 48-inch belt length might work. If you plan to jog, try to find 50 inches or more. Width is usually standard (around 17-20 inches).
4. Weight Capacity and Portability
Check the maximum user weight. Ensure it safely supports you. Also, look for built-in transport wheels. These wheels help you roll the folded unit to its storage spot easily.
Important Materials and Construction
The materials used directly affect how long your treadmill lasts and how stable it feels during use.
Deck and Frame
A sturdy steel frame offers the best stability. Avoid overly light plastic frames, as they often wobble during higher speeds. The running deck material should be durable composite wood or high-density plastic. This provides a solid base for your workout.
Cushioning System
Good cushioning protects your joints. Even small treadmills should have some shock absorption built into the deck. This feature reduces impact, making your walk or run much easier on your knees and ankles.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Quality isn’t just about looks; it’s about performance over time.
Quality Boosters:
- Warranty: Longer warranties on the motor and frame show the manufacturer trusts their product. A 5-year motor warranty is excellent for a compact unit.
- Console Features: Clear, easy-to-read displays improve your experience. Bluetooth connectivity lets you track workouts easily.
Quality Reducers:
- Flimsy Handrails: If the handrails feel shaky when you hold them, the overall structure is weak. This is a big safety concern.
- Noisy Motor: Cheap motors create loud grinding or whirring sounds. In a small apartment, noise levels are critical. Test reviews often mention noise levels.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about how you will actually use the treadmill in your small space.
Use Cases:
- The Walker: If you only plan to walk while watching TV or working, a basic, low-profile folding treadmill works perfectly. Speed settings up to 4 mph are usually fine.
- The Home Office User: Look for “under-desk” or “walking pad” style treadmills. These are very slim and often lack bulky handrails, designed to slide under a standing desk.
- The Jogger: If you need to jog, you need better cushioning and a stronger motor (as mentioned above). Ensure the belt is long enough so you do not trip.
Remember, a small footprint should not mean a small workout. Choose features that match your fitness goals and your available storage area.
Treadmill For A Small Space: 10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: How small is “small space” for a treadmill?
A: Generally, a small-space treadmill folds to take up less than 2 feet of floor space when stored vertically. Always check the folded dimensions against your available closet or corner space.
Q: Are folding treadmills less durable than full-size ones?
A: Not always. Modern folding mechanisms are very strong. Durability depends more on the quality of the motor and frame materials than on the folding ability itself.
Q: Can I run on a treadmill designed for small spaces?
A: Some can, but check the motor’s CHP rating and the belt length. If you plan to run regularly, choose a model specifically rated for running, not just walking.
Q: What is the quietest type of treadmill for an apartment?
A: Walking pads (under-desk models) are usually the quietest because they have slower speeds and less powerful motors. Look for treadmills that specifically advertise low noise output.
Q: How heavy are these compact treadmills usually?
A: They vary widely, often weighing between 60 to 120 pounds. Make sure the transport wheels are effective, as you will need to move it regularly.
Q: What is the most important feature for under-desk use?
A: The height of the deck when flat is most important. It needs to be low enough so you can comfortably type while walking.
Q: Do I need to assemble a small treadmill?
A: Most compact models come mostly assembled. You usually only attach the console or handrails. Read the description to see if major assembly is required.
Q: What is a good budget for a reliable, small folding treadmill?
A: For a basic, reliable walking pad, expect to spend $400 to $700. If you need running capability and better features, the price often starts around $900 and goes up.
Q: How fast do walking pads typically go?
A: Most walking pads top out between 4 mph and 6 mph. This is perfect for brisk walking but limits faster speeds.
Q: Should I buy a treadmill with incline if space is limited?
A: Incline adds workout variety, but motorized incline mechanisms add weight and complexity. If space is extremely tight, choose a flat, reliable model first, and add incline if budget allows.
